Why Choose Double Glazing Near Me?

Double glazing can improve the appearance of your home, cut down on costs for energy and CO2 emissions. It increases the security of your home and also improves noise insulation. It could increase the value of your home if you ever decide to sell.

Safestyle UK is one of the best double glazing companies. Others include Everest, Anglian Home Improvements CR Smith and First Home Improvements. These companies put a high importance on customer service, and long-term warranties.

Cost

The cost of double glazing depends on the size of your windows as well as the company you choose. uPVC is usually cheaper than aluminium or timber-framed windows. Certain companies offer discounts on bigger orders. This can lower the price of your new window. You can also find companies that offer a variety of different styles and finishes, ensuring that you can pick the ideal windows for your home.

Double glazing is a fantastic way to save energy at home. It is a fantastic insulator and can help you reduce heating costs as well as carbon emissions. The insulated properties of double glazing help to keep the warmth inside your home during winter and prevent cold air from entering in summer. Additionally the glass used in double glazed windows can be coated with low-E or argon gas which further improves their insulation properties.

Double glazing also protects your furniture from UV rays that can damage it. This will aid in maintaining the color and texture your wooden furniture and soft furnishings. Double-glazed windows are also more resistant to damage caused by condensation, and they can lower the noise levels inside your home.

Double glazing can also boost the value of a home. Its insulation properties will make your home more appealing to prospective buyers and assist in selling your home faster. You will also see an ROI on your investment. For example installing double glazing that has an A-rating could help you save up to PS155 per year on energy bills.

Energy efficiency

Double glazing has been scientifically proven to be a fantastic method to reduce heat loss and gain in homes. It can help to reduce the flow of heat during winter and block unwanted solar gain in summer, reducing the amount of energy you use. This will result in lower energy costs and a lower carbon footprint. Moreover, a well-insulated home will stay warm for longer and requires less heating, thereby saving money in the long term.

The air between the two glass panes inside windows with double glazing is a great insulator, slowing the transfer of heat into and out of the home. Air molecules are not able to conduct heat as efficiently as glass. Double glazed windows are therefore more energy efficient than windows with single glazing.

Condensation control

Condensation can give surfaces like floors and walls a musty smell, cause mildew spores and negatively impact woodwork. Double glazing can reduce condensation by keeping the inside surface of the glass warm. However, if windows are not set up correctly, moisture can seep through the gap between panes and damage the window seal. The moisture can also build up between the glass and the frame when the window is attached to an existing brick wall. In these cases it is recommended to replace the entire window needed.

Condensation between the panes of a double-glazed window is typically caused by a leaky seal. This can be caused by the ageing of the sealant which allows air into the window's space and reacts with humidity in the air to create condensation. Rubber strips are typically used as a sealant in windows with double glazing that are cheaper than of silicone, which can accelerate condensation.

A professional double glazing installer will ensure that the sealant is placed correctly around the frames and that the gaps are sealed so that there is no chance of cold air entering your home. They should also provide a comprehensive service after the installation to ensure you are satisfied with their work.

Double glazed windows can lead to condensation on the outside. This is a sign of a window that is thermally efficient and is performing well. This type of condensation occurs at night or in the early morning, when temperatures are low and wind is minimal. You can reduce the amount of condensation on your windows by installing extractor fans in kitchens and bathrooms as well as by using a dehumidifier in the house.

Security

Double glazing can be a great way to increase home security. Double glazing is an excellent method to increase security for your home. The additional layer of tempered glass deters burglars. Many modern windows feature multi-point locking mechanisms that make it hard for them to the window to open. However it's important to note that double glazing isn't burglar-proof, and homeowners should use it in conjunction with other security measures for optimal safety.
